Coach Garrett Webb has been a health enthusiast for some time. For 10+ years, he served in the US Military, where physical training was part of everyday life. Towards the end of his career, he was certified as a personal trainer and began programming the physical training for his detachment, helping them to physically prepare for assignments. After his military career, he continued his education. In addition to his certification as a personal trainer through International Sports Science Association (ISSA), he also gained specialties in nutrition, youth development, and health coaching. Lastly, he has obtained an MS in Athlete Development & Management. A specialization that focuses on every aspect of nutrition and training, not during a short duration or cycle, but over the life of the athlete. He has experience as a trainer in a gym as well as on his own. He was also a youth baseball coach for over 10 years, coaching both recreational and travel baseball. Over the past few years, his focus has been on helping others make the changes they need to live healthier lives. He has worked with those who want to lose fat, gain weight, youth athletes, amateur athletes, and professional athletes. Through his experience, he has found that the best way to make life-long changes is to start slow and start small, changing behaviors over time. This way has the highest probability of success with the lowest chances of falling back into old ways.
